The Claims Process: What to Expect
Browsing the claims procedure can be complex, however understanding the common steps included can alleviate a few of the unpredictability. Here's a breakdown of the common stages:
StageDescriptionPreliminary ConsultationThe lawyer examines your case and provides advice on possible alternatives.InvestigationCollecting proof, including medical records, accident reports, and witness declarations.Demand LetterThe lawyer prepares a demand letter to the at-fault celebration's insurer outlining your case.NegotiationParticipating in conversations with insurance adjusters to reach an equally reasonable settlement.LitigationIf settlements stop working, the case may continue to court, where official legal action is taken.ResolutionA settlement is reached or a court decision is made, concluding the claim.Typical Types of Compensation
Victims of accidents might look for different forms of compensation, which can consist of:
Medical Expenses: Reimbursement for past and future medical bills associated with the injury.Lost Wages: Compensation for income lost during healing or for reduced earning capability in the future.Discomfort and Suffering: Monetary compensation for physical discomfort and emotional distress caused by the injury.Residential or commercial property Damage: Reimbursement for damage to personal home, such as automobiles in automobile accidents.Compensatory damages: In some cases, additional damages may be granted to punish the at-fault party for extreme carelessness.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)1. How do I understand if I have a valid claim?
A legitimate claim normally requires evidence of carelessness on the part of another party that straight triggered your injury. Consulting with a personal injury lawyer can help clarify the strength of your case.
2. The length of time do I have to submit a claim?
Most jurisdictions have a statute of restrictions that forbids filing a claim after a particular duration, commonly ranging from one to three years from the date of the accident. It's vital to act immediately.
3. What if I was partly at fault for the accident?
Many jurisdictions follow a comparative neglect guideline, suggesting you can still recover compensation even if you are partially at fault; however, your compensation may be reduced by your percentage of fault.
4. Will my case go to trial?
Many injury claims are settled before going to trial. However, if a fair settlement can not be reached, your lawyer will be prepared to take your case to court.
5. Just how much does a lawyer cost?
Many accident injury compensation attorneys deal with a contingency charge basis, indicating they only make money if you win your case. This charge is typically a percentage of the settlement acquired.
